
Hyper-V 虚拟机如何使用U盘
步骤包括:连接U盘到主机、配置Hyper-V设置、在虚拟机中识别U盘、使用RemoteFX USB重定向。 其中,在虚拟机中识别U盘 是最关键的一步,因为这决定了虚拟机是否能够成功访问和使用U盘。
一、连接U盘到主机
要在Hyper-V虚拟机中使用U盘,首先需要将U盘连接到实际的主机计算机。确保主机操作系统能够成功识别和访问U盘。这个步骤相对简单,但非常重要,因为虚拟机只能通过主机来访问外部设备。
1.1 确认U盘连接成功
插入U盘到主机的USB端口,然后打开文件资源管理器,检查是否能够看到U盘的驱动器。如果U盘无法识别,可能需要检查U盘的物理连接或更换USB端口。
1.2 检查U盘状态
右键点击“此电脑”或者“我的电脑”,选择“管理”,然后点击“磁盘管理”。在磁盘管理中,确认U盘是否显示为一个磁盘设备,并且状态是“联机”的。如果显示为“脱机”状态,可以尝试右键点击U盘设备,选择“联机”。
二、配置Hyper-V设置
在主机中成功识别U盘后,下一步是配置Hyper-V设置,以便让虚拟机能够访问U盘。
2.1 打开Hyper-V管理器
打开Hyper-V管理器,并选择需要配置的虚拟机。右键点击该虚拟机,选择“设置”。
2.2 添加硬盘驱动器
在虚拟机设置窗口中,选择“硬盘驱动器”选项。在右侧点击“添加硬盘驱动器”。选择“物理硬盘”并从下拉菜单中选择之前连接的U盘设备。
2.3 配置USB重定向
如果主机运行的是Windows Server 2016或更高版本,可以使用RemoteFX USB重定向功能。选择“添加硬件”,然后选择“RemoteFX USB重定向”。在弹出的窗口中,选择需要重定向的U盘设备。
三、在虚拟机中识别U盘
配置完Hyper-V设置后,启动虚拟机并确保虚拟机的操作系统能够识别到U盘。
3.1 启动虚拟机
回到Hyper-V管理器,右键点击虚拟机,选择“启动”。启动后,右键点击虚拟机,再选择“连接”以打开虚拟机控制台。
3.2 检查U盘连接
在虚拟机操作系统中打开文件资源管理器,检查是否能够看到U盘的驱动器。如果没有看到,可以尝试重新插拔U盘,或者重新启动虚拟机。
3.3 安装必要驱动
如果虚拟机操作系统提示需要安装驱动程序,根据提示完成驱动程序的安装。通常情况下,Windows操作系统会自动安装U盘驱动程序,但如果使用的是其他操作系统,可能需要手动安装驱动。
四、使用RemoteFX USB重定向
RemoteFX USB重定向功能能够更好地支持U盘和其他USB设备的重定向,尤其是在使用Windows Server 2016或更高版本的情况下。
4.1 配置RemoteFX USB重定向
在Hyper-V管理器中打开虚拟机的设置窗口,选择“添加硬件”,然后选择“RemoteFX USB重定向”。在弹出的窗口中,选择需要重定向的U盘设备。
4.2 启动虚拟机并检查
启动虚拟机并连接到控制台。在虚拟机操作系统中打开文件资源管理器,检查U盘是否成功重定向。如果无法识别,可以尝试重新配置RemoteFX USB重定向设置。
4.3 确保RemoteFX功能启用
如果以上步骤仍然无法使虚拟机识别U盘,确认主机和虚拟机操作系统均支持并启用了RemoteFX功能。可以通过“服务器管理器”中的“角色和功能管理”来确认和启用RemoteFX功能。
五、常见问题和解决方案
在使用Hyper-V虚拟机访问U盘的过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方案。
5.1 U盘无法识别
如果虚拟机无法识别U盘,首先检查U盘在主机上的连接是否正常。如果主机能够识别U盘,但虚拟机无法识别,尝试重新配置Hyper-V设置,确保选择了正确的物理硬盘设备或RemoteFX USB重定向设备。
5.2 虚拟机无法启动
如果在配置Hyper-V设置后,虚拟机无法启动,可能是因为U盘的配置不正确。尝试删除虚拟机设置中的U盘配置,然后重新启动虚拟机。如果虚拟机能够成功启动,再次尝试添加U盘配置。
5.3 数据传输速度慢
如果在虚拟机中使用U盘时,数据传输速度较慢,可能是因为主机和虚拟机之间的硬件资源分配不均。尝试调整虚拟机的资源分配,增加虚拟机的CPU和内存资源。此外,确保主机的USB端口和U盘均支持高速数据传输。
通过以上步骤,可以在Hyper-V虚拟机中成功使用U盘进行数据传输和存储。配置过程中可能会遇到各种问题,但只要按照步骤仔细检查和调整,最终都能够解决。推荐使用研发项目管理系统PingCode和通用项目协作软件Worktile来管理项目和团队,提高工作效率和协作效果。
相关问答FAQs:
1. 如何将U盘连接到Hyper-V虚拟机?
- 在Hyper-V管理器中选择目标虚拟机,然后点击“设置”。
- 在左侧面板中选择“USB控制器”,然后选中“启用USB控制器”选项。
- 点击“应用”和“确定”保存设置。
- 在虚拟机运行时,将U盘插入主机电脑的USB插槽。
- 在虚拟机中,点击窗口顶部的“设备”菜单,然后选择“USB”。
- 在弹出的列表中,选择要连接的U盘。
2. 虚拟机中的U盘如何访问和使用?
- 连接U盘后,虚拟机会自动检测并将其作为可用设备。
- 在虚拟机中打开“我的电脑”或资源管理器,您应该能够看到U盘的驱动器。
- 可以像在物理计算机上一样使用U盘,包括复制、粘贴、移动文件等操作。
- 在使用完毕后,确保在虚拟机中将U盘进行安全弹出,然后再从主机电脑中拔出。
3. 虚拟机中无法识别或访问U盘怎么办?
- 确保在Hyper-V管理器中已启用了USB控制器。
- 尝试在虚拟机运行时重新插拔U盘,有时候重新连接可以解决问题。
- 检查主机电脑的USB驱动程序是否正常工作,可以尝试更新或重新安装驱动程序。
- 如果仍然无法解决问题,可能是因为U盘与虚拟机之间的兼容性问题。您可以尝试使用不同的U盘或与Hyper-V兼容性更好的虚拟化软件。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2789110